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
373 77666291351 43 9020990741
214094 3333730814
214094 3333730814
316681355 54214863484 582 074769
All about undefined
Interested in learning more?
214094 3333730814
316681355 54214863484 582 074769
See more
782293 905754
269361 2707 08
See more
6783026 5849
68377 332062 76
See more